Before Using This Medicine
* Inform your Doctor or Pharmacist if you are allergic to any prescription or non-prescription medicine; taking other medicines
or have other medical problems; pregnant, planning a pregnancy, or breastfeeding.
* Check with your Doctor, Pharmacists, or Nurse if information in this leaflet causes you special concern or if you want
additional information about your medicine and its use.
* Inform your doctor if you have any of these conditions : HIATAL HERNIA; THROAT (ESOPHAGUS) PROBLEMS.
Common Uses For This Medicine
1- For Prophylaxis against MALARIA caused by susceptible strains.
2- For the treatment of ACUTE UPPER RESPIRATORY INFECTIONS
3- For the treatment of ACUTE LOWER RESPIRATORY INFECTIONS
4- For the treatment of TICK-BORNE RICKETTSIOSES
5- For the treatment of OTHER RICKETTSIOSES
6- For the treatment of INFECTIONS OF THE OROPHARYNX - VINCENTS GINGIVITIS & PHARYNGITIS
7- For the treatment of LOCAL INFECTIONS OF SKIN AND SUBCUTANEOUS TISSUE
8- For the treatment of URINARY TRACT INFECTION
9- For the treatment of AMEBIASIS
10- For the treatment of ACNE VULGARIS AND OTHER ACNE
11- For the treatment of GONOCOCCAL INFECTIONS
12- For the treatment of EARLY SYPHILIS, SYMPTOMATIC
Used to treat infections and to help control acne.
It may also be used to treat other conditions as determined by your doctor
How To Use This Medicine
Use this medicine exactly as directed on the label, unless instructed differently by your doctor
* DO NOT take milk, dairy products, ANTACIDS, Calcium, Magnesium, or Iron products within 2 hours of taking this medicine.
* DO NOT give to infants or children up to eight years of age unless directed by your doctor, as it may cause permanent
discoloration of teeth.
* This medicine should be taken WITH a full glass of water (6-8oz).
* This medicine can be taken with or without food, REGARDLESS of meal times. If stomach upset occurs, take with food.
* Use this medicine for the full prescribed treatment period. DO NOT skip doses or discontinue unless directed by your doctor.
* Notify physician if symptoms do not improve, or if they become worse.
* Start prophylactic treatment 2 weeks before travel to MALARIOUS areas and continue for 4 additional weeks after return.
What To Do If You Miss A Dose
Take when remembered unless time for next dose. No double doses.
How To Store This Medicine
Keep in original closed container in a dark, cool, and dry place. Refrigerate liquid forms and discard unused portion.
Other Side Effects
Changes in urination frequency or amount; Altered voice production; Inflammation of the tongue; Inflammation of the esophagus;
Diarrhea; Skin inflammation; Decreased appetite; Mouth ulcers; Abdominal discomfort or pain; Vomiting; Nausea; Skin rash;
Increased sensitivity to sunlight; Hypersensitivity reactions; Discoloration of mucous membrane; Difficulty swallowing.
If symptoms are mild but do not go away or are bothersome, check with your doctor. IF ANY OF THE ABOVE SIDE EFFECTS IS SEVERE,
CALL YOUR DOCTOR IMMEDIATELY.
Precautions And Warnings
* This medicine is CONTRAINDICATED for use during pregnancy. CALL YOUR DOCTOR IMMEDIATELY IF PREGNANT or intend to become
pregnant.
* STOP TAKING MEDICINE & GET EMERGENCY HELP IMMEDIATELY IF A HYPERSENSITIVITY OR ANAPHYLACTIC REACTION occurs: (see symptoms
below):-
* shortness of breath, fast or irregular breathing, fever, joint pain, fast pulse, lightheadedness or fainting, swelling of
face, hives, & itching.
* The effect of BIRTH CONTROL pills may be decreased while taking this medicine. To avoid unwanted pregnancy, use an additional
means of birth control.
* This medicine may cause increased sensitivity to the sun. You should AVOID prolonged or excessive exposure to direct and/or
artificial sunlight.
